St. Norbert College uses Twitter as a way to communicate brief messages about campus happenings from various departments. We in the I.T. department tweet information about the status of our network and servers. If we know of an interruption in service, or if we're working on a server that's unavailable, we'll tweet about it. These tweets are of course available on the
Twitter web site, as well as the
I.T. home page.

sncTweet
sncTweet is an original program that we use to automatically tweet certain headlines from various locations. For example, the program monitors our press releases database (maintained by the
Office of Communications) as well as our athletics press releases database (maintained by our
Athletics office). When updates are detected, the headlines are automatically tweeted. When used in conjunction with Twitter's device settings, you can have these press releases and sports results sent as a text message to your cell phone.
sncTweet is written in Perl and uses the Twitter API for posting statuses directly to the Twitter server. For more information, please contact
